Commit 37e8f93b authored by Aral Balkan
Add error handling in globals to help troubleshoot production

parent 042b4875
......@@ -70,7 +70,13 @@ function globals (app) {
// Ensure that the data directory path exists as other parts of the application
// will rely on it being there.
try {
} catch (error) {
const message = `Could not ensure directory for ${dataDirectoryPath}: ${error}`
throw new Error(message)
app.set('dataDirectoryPath', dataDirectoryPath)
app.set('serverSecretFilePath', serverSecretFilePath)
